NAILBA Past Chairs

In the truest sense of the word, NAILBA is a member-run association. Through nearly 40 years of change, the association has been ably led by the following past chairperson:
Past Chairs
  • 1982-83 H. Douglas Mooers
  • 1984 Mende Lerner 
  • 1985 David B. Lea 
  • 1986 Michael Flynn 
  • 1987 Wilbur Bullen 
  • 1988 Bob Littell 
  • 1989 William H. Simpson 
  • 1990 Robert Poage 
  • 1991 Robert Katzen 
  • 1992 Christopher G. Greis 
  • 1993 Ronald D. Verzone 
  • 1994 George C. Van Dusen 
  • 1995 Peter J. Holden 
  • 1996 Norman Barken  
  • 1997 Patricia L. Joline 
  • 1998 Craig W. Klenk 
  • 1999 Michael Tessler  
  • 2000 Arthur C. Jetter 
  • 2001 Seixas (Chip) Milner  
  • 2002 Edward R. Murray
  • 2003 Jack Dewald 
  • 2004 Cindy Gentry 
  • 2005 Kevin T. Merz 
  • 2006 Matt McAvoy 
  • 2007 John Felton 
  • 2008 Douglas Mishkin 
  • 2009 Gary S. Dworkin 
  • 2010 Mark D. Rosen 
  • 2011 Christi Daughenbaugh 
  • 2012 Dexter S. Umekubo 
  • 2013 Ray Phillips 
  • 2014 Barbara Crowley 
  • 2015 David Long 
  • 2016 George C. Van Dusen 
  • 2017 Jim Sorebo 
  • 2018 Jeffrey D. Mooers 
  • 2019 Myra Palmer
  • 2020 Seixas “Chad” Milner III
  • 2021 Jason E. Lea
  • 2022 John Gilbert
